Recently, I had to opportunity to take pictures for a group of friends who got together and went to the Spring Formal, or Prom. As we were taking pictures, I found a set of stairs. The lighting was wonderful. So in the spur of the moment, I decided to have all of the couples have one of their pictures taken there.

The results were gorgeous.

Looking up, straight up, was just something so unexpected that the expressions on each persons face was completely genuine. Put a person in an unfamiliar situation, and you will learn so much more about who they are. When taking portraits, it is vital to make sure your subject is as comfortable with you as possible. Because this allows the photos taken to be more natural.

In my case, this not-so-natural pose pushed my subjects to just a bit further from what they were comfortable with -because it was so unexpected. This brought new character forth, and I loved it.
